Would not recommend
I bought this car brand new and already had to change the emergency brake sensor, and all 4 door lock actuators because my doors weren’t locking. Every time I connect to the Bluetooth there is at least an 8 second lag. Plus the no seatbelt sound is very annoying as it won’t stop beeping at you even if you’re in a drive through.

Horrible
First thing gas mileage was exceptional. Fast forward 3 months into the winter now getting 18 sometimes 11 miles to the gallon. Absolutely no acceleration, drives like it’s stuck in low gear. Not even 5,000 miles yet. I keep bringing it in to the shop and they keep saying nothing is wrong. Just a really bad car and now I’m stuck with an expensive piece of junk. I didn’t even care how fast it went. I paid for the style and the mileage.
